How they compare

Madagascar currently reports 8.1% against 2.3% in High income, a difference of 5.8%.

That makes Madagascar's figure about 3.4 times High income's.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 45 shared years of data; in 1981 it was Madagascar ahead.

High income ranks 35th and Madagascar ranks 34th of 47 groups.

Madagascar has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ade High income Madagascar Difference Ahead
1980s 6.1% 18.6% 12.5% Madagascar
1990s 3.6% 17.3% 13.7% Madagascar
2000s 2.6% 10.6% 8.0% Madagascar
2010s 1.7% 7.3% 5.6% Madagascar
2020s 3.4% 7.3% 3.9% Madagascar

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Inflation as measured by the consumer price index reflects the annual percentage change in the cost to the average consumer of acquiring a basket of goods and services that may be fixed or changed at specified intervals, such as yearly.
